    Ap—0 to 10 centimeters (0.0 to 3.9 inches); dark brown (10YR 3/3) rubbed, brown (10YR 5/3) crushed, dry; very gravelly silt loam; weak fine granular structure; very friable; 25.0 very fine to medium roots throughout and 2.0 very coarse roots throughout and 5.0 coarse roots throughout; 25.0 very fine and fine interstitial and tubular pores; 5 percent by volume subangular 2-39-75 millimeter limestone, cherty fragments and 35 percent by volume subrounded 2-39-75 millimeter limestone, cherty fragments; abrupt smooth boundary. Lab sample # MU063079. 60% of gravel <3/4 in.
    E—10 to 20 centimeters (3.9 to 7.9 inches); 70 percent yellowish brown (10YR 5/4) interior and 30 percent brown (10YR 5/3) interior very gravelly silt loam; moderate fine granular structure; very friable; 20.0 very fine to medium roots throughout and 2.0 very coarse roots throughout and 5.0 coarse roots throughout; 20.0 very fine and fine interstitial and tubular pores; 20 percent distinct dark brown (10YR 3/3) organic stains on faces of peds; 2 percent by volume subrounded 75-162-250 millimeter limestone, cherty fragments and 5 percent by volume subangular 2-39-75 millimeter limestone, cherty fragments and 40 percent by volume subrounded 2-39-75 millimeter limestone, cherty fragments; clear smooth boundary.     Bt1—20 to 48 centimeters (7.9 to 18.9 inches); dark yellowish brown (10YR 4/6) interior extremely gravelly silt loam; moderate very fine and fine subangular blocky structure; firm; 18.0 very fine to medium roots throughout and 1.0 very coarse roots throughout and 2.0 coarse roots throughout; 15.0 very fine and fine interstitial and tubular pores; 5 percent faint yellowish brown (10YR 5/6) clay films on faces of peds and 6 percent distinct yellowish brown (10YR 5/4) silt coats on faces of peds; 3 percent by volume subangular 75-162-250 millimeter limestone, cherty fragments and 7 percent by volume angular 2-39-75 millimeter limestone, cherty fragments and 10 percent by volume subangular 2-39-75 millimeter limestone, cherty fragments and 40 percent by volume subrounded 2-39-75 millimeter limestone, cherty fragments; clear smooth boundary.     Bt2—48 to 69 centimeters (18.9 to 27.2 inches); 60 percent yellowish brown (10YR 5/4) interior and 40 percent brown (7.5YR 5/4) interior extremely gravelly silt loam; moderate very fine and fine subangular blocky structure; friable; brittle; 15.0 very fine to medium roots throughout and 2.0 coarse roots throughout; 10.0 very fine and fine interstitial and tubular pores; 2 percent distinct brownish yellow (10YR 6/8) skeletans on faces of peds and 10 percent distinct pale brown (10YR 6/3) skeletans on faces of peds and 10 percent faint brown (7.5YR 5/4) clay films on faces of peds; 10 percent by volume subangular 75-162-250 millimeter limestone, cherty fragments and 10 percent by volume angular 2-39-75 millimeter limestone, cherty fragments and 20 percent by volume subangular 2-39-75 millimeter limestone, cherty fragments and 40 percent by volume subrounded 2-39-75 millimeter limestone, cherty fragments; abrupt smooth boundary.     2Bt3—69 to 107 centimeters (27.2 to 42.1 inches); red (2.5YR 4/6) interior extremely gravelly clay; 15 percent light gray (10YR 7/1) fine and coarse prominent irregular mottles; strong very fine and fine subangular blocky structure; firm; 4.0 very fine to medium roots between peds and 1.0 coarse roots between peds; 6.0 fine interstitial pores; 5 percent distinct dark yellowish brown (10YR 4/6) clay films in root channels and/or pores and 5 percent distinct pale brown (10YR 6/3) skeletans in root channels and/or pores and 50 percent prominent dark reddish brown (2.5YR 3/4) clay films on faces of peds; 10 percent by volume subangular 75-162-250 millimeter limestone, cherty fragments and 60 percent by volume angular 2-39-75 millimeter limestone, cherty fragments; clear smooth boundary.     2Bt4—107 to 203 centimeters (42.1 to 79.9 inches); 80 percent dark red (2.5YR 3/6) interior and 20 percent strong brown (7.5YR 5/6) interior extremely gravelly clay; 30 percent light gray (10YR 7/1) medium and coarse prominent irregular mottles; strong fine subangular blocky structure; firm; 2.0 very fine to medium roots between peds and 1.0 coarse roots between peds; 1.0 very fine and fine interstitial pores; 35 percent distinct dark reddish brown (2.5YR 3/4) clay films on faces of peds; 10 percent by volume subangular 75-162-250 millimeter limestone, cherty fragments and 55 percent by volume angular 2-39-75 millimeter limestone, cherty fragments.
